A present or former employee, appointee or official who becomes
a defendant in a civil action for any action or omission arising out
of the performance of the duties of such office, position, or employment,
where the defendant is not covered by insurance and where, in the
opinion of the Township Committee, upon advice of the Township Solicitor,
the Township's interests are not divergent or adverse to those
of the defendant, shall be entitled (under the terms and conditions
of this chapter) to be provided with legal defense by the Township,
except as otherwise provided herein.
Within five working days of the time when a
defendant is served with any summons, complaint, process, notice,
demand or pleading, the defendant must deliver the aforesaid documents
to the Township Clerk as a condition of receiving legal defense as
herein provided.
The Township Solicitor (or his designee) shall
act as counsel for the defendant unless the Solicitor shall determine
(at any stage in the proceedings) that the apparent interests of the
defendant and the Township diverge to the extent that the defendant
should be represented by separate counsel, in which event the separate
counsel shall be chosen by the defendant from among three nominees
proposed by the Township Solicitor and shall enter into a professional
services contract with the Township in accordance with the Local Public
Contracts Law.
In the event that the defendant shall have accepted
the defense provided by the Township under the terms of this chapter,
no settlement shall be entered into by the defendant without the express
written approval of the Township Committee.
It shall be within the sole discretion of the
Township Committee to decide whether to provide counsel costs for
proceedings beyond the trial court level.
Any person seeking to be provided with defense
under this chapter must agree, in writing, to accept the terms and
conditions of this chapter, including (but not limited to) the obligation
to reimburse the Township for its actual expenses in providing defense
in the event of a rightful disclaimer of coverage.
